1. Covered Outdoor Space

Nothing compares to a classic covered outdoor space. There are many options for this solution, and you probably already have some kind of coverage on your property. A terrace usually has a roof and sometimes several panels on each side for wind protection. But you can go further and install transparent screens, effectively turning your outdoor space into a kind of indoor room. It's a long-term solution but also quite expensive.

2. Folding Privacy Screens

Folding privacy screens are closely associated with covered outdoor spaces. Perhaps the best combination is having a roof over your patio and several folding privacy screens on each side, allowing full control of the level of lighting in any direction. This is not only an excellent solution for protection from sunlight when it gets too hot, but also from curious eyes of neighbors when you want to relax after a busy day.

3. Large Umbrellas and Tents

The most affordable way to protect your patio from direct sunlight is by installing an umbrella or outdoor tent. You can find them in almost any home goods store and they are usually not too expensive. However, this is far from an elegant solution and often requires multiple adjustments. It's also not the best choice if you are trying to cover a large area.
